Communication with the Modem After all the above setup, communications between the terminal equipment and the modem can now be tested, AT commands can be sent to the modem using a terminal program (i.e. Tera Term) installed on computer for configuring the modem. 7.1 Communications test • Connection between the terminal equipment and the modem can be made using two types of cables; RS-232 DB-9 Serial cable or USB Type-C cable • Configuration of the RS-232 port on the terminal equipment/program should initially be; Baud-rate: Data bits: Parity: Stop Bits: Flow control: 115,200 bps 8 None 1 None • To see if the communications between the terminal program and the modem was established, enter: AT and modem will respond with: OK 7.2 Echo Function The default echo setting is off/disabled (ATE0), to enable the echo function, either; • Enable "Local echo' in terminal program or • Enable the modem echo function (enter ATE1) In M2M application, it is highly recommended to disable the modem echo function (enter ATE0) to avoid unnecessary traffic between DTE and DCE. In terminal program, if respond is not displayed after an AT command is entered, recheck the above setting. If communications cannot be established with the modem, check; • The RS-232 physical connection • The RS-232 configuration M110 Series User Guide 13
